I started off by stamping the bottom of the card using the On the Ground stamp. I stamped everything with a light ink to do no-line coloring. After coloring the diner-like ground or tabletop, I masked off the bottom with a sheet of paper and lightly added some Antique Linen Distress Oxide to the background for some color.

Next, I stamped the sundae images from the Sundae Afternoons set and patiently colored each image with Copic markers. I said patiently, didn’t I? I recall myself saying the last time I no-line Copic-colored that I would do it again. And here I am again. I felt like the sundaes needed to be no-line though!
Copics:
Reds: R30, R32, R35, R37, R39
Pinks: R00, RV10, RV11, RV14
Orange/Yellow: Y15, Y38
Greens: YG21, G14, G16
Blues: B0000, B00
Teals: BG10, BG11, BG13
Purples: V0000, V01
Browns: [E0000, E40, E40, E30, E43], [W00, W1]

When done, I die-cut the images and figured out my placement before stamping the sentiment. To finish, I attached my images with foam adhesive to give it more dimension.
